Cookie Math |
|
|
-
3 cookies, each
having 5 chocolate chips, equal 15 chocolate chips
-
5 + 5 + 5 = 15 (Repeated Addition)
-
3 x 5 = 15 (Algorithm)

Other Tips on Remembering 3 x 5 = 15 |
|
Skip Counting (by 3's)
- Skip counting is counting while skipping one or more numbers.
To skip count by 3's, skip two numbers while counting.
(3...6...9...) Many refer to this a "counting by 3's
- 3 x 5 is skip counting five times or 3...6...9...12...15 and you are at
the answer
Skip Counting (by 5's)
- Skip counting is counting while skipping one or more numbers.
To skip count by 5's, skip 4 numbers while counting.
(5...10...15...20...) Many refer to this a "counting by 5's
- 3 x 5 is skip counting three times or 5...10...15 and you are at the answer
